Tara Hunt A Little Bit of Zipcar Controversy in Vancouver

From a comment on my Getting Greener post.

"An interesting note about Zipcar: they just launched in Vancouver (like, yesterday), and from what I can garner from my peers, they’re facing a lot of negative reaction.

Why? Because Vancouver has a venerable, much-loved car co-op (http://www.cooperativeauto.net/) and Zipcar is the first (

Tara Hunt Why I'm Taking all This Time to Love Up Zipcar

Chris and I choose to live car-free, but there are times when we need wheels (client meetings in the peninsula, big grocery shops, runs to Ikea, visit days to Tad's school which is in the boonies).

We used to rent cars on sites like Priceline, where we could get a deal for around $20/day. But the insurance costs (because we don't own a car, we
